The transition from glass to plastic bottles by Snapple, a beverage company, represents a significant shift in packaging strategy. The primary impetus behind this change often revolves around factors such as cost reduction, decreased breakage during transportation, and reduced weight for shipping purposes. These considerations directly impact the financial efficiency and logistical practicality of the company’s operations.

Benefits of utilizing plastic include lower manufacturing costs compared to glass, a significant consideration for high-volume production. Furthermore, plastic is lighter than glass, leading to reduced fuel consumption during transportation, thereby lowering operational expenses and potentially minimizing the environmental footprint associated with shipping. Historically, companies have evaluated material options based on these economic and logistical advantages, alongside concerns about consumer perception and environmental impact.

The animosity directed towards Blackmagic Design stems from a complex interplay of factors. Perceived issues surrounding product reliability, customer support responsiveness, and the company’s business practices contribute significantly. Instances of reported hardware malfunctions, coupled with experiences of slow or unhelpful customer service, have fostered frustration within the user base. This contrasts with the initial perception of the company as a provider of affordable, high-quality filmmaking equipment.

The company gained initial traction by disrupting the professional video market with products that offered features comparable to higher-priced alternatives. However, the pursuit of aggressive pricing and rapid product development cycles may have inadvertently compromised long-term quality control. Furthermore, perceptions of delayed firmware updates and a lack of proactive communication exacerbate negative sentiment. Historically, Blackmagic Design has been seen as a disruptor, challenging established industry norms. This disruptive approach, while initially lauded, can also lead to friction and dissatisfaction among consumers when expectations of product longevity and support are not met.

The presence of combustion byproduct odor within a vehicle’s passenger compartment generally indicates a breach in the exhaust system or issues with ventilation. This is concerning, as the fumes contain harmful gases like carbon monoxide, potentially leading to health complications.

Promptly identifying the source of this odor is paramount for occupant safety. Historically, exhaust leaks were often subtle and challenging to locate. Modern diagnostic tools and a greater understanding of vehicle ventilation systems have improved the process, though diligent inspection remains vital. Addressing exhaust leaks not only safeguards health but also contributes to optimal vehicle performance and fuel efficiency.

Canid vocalizations, particularly those emitted by Canis latrans, serve a multitude of communicative purposes. These sounds, often described as sharp, staccato bursts, are a key component of their social ecology. Such acoustic signals are far from random noise; they are structured communications conveying specific information within the animal’s social group and to individuals beyond that group.

The use of these distinct calls is vital for territory defense, relaying information about prey location and abundance, and maintaining cohesion within family units. Historically, understanding these communication methods has offered researchers valuable insight into the complex social structures and adaptive behaviors of this adaptable species, helping to understand their ecological role and behavioral flexibility.

Animation production, a complex and iterative process, is susceptible to imperfections. These imperfections, often referred to as animation errors, manifest as inconsistencies in character design, background details, or movement. Examples include misplaced character features, objects appearing and disappearing unexpectedly, and anatomical inaccuracies in character animation. Such discrepancies, while sometimes minor, can detract from the viewing experience and disrupt the narrative flow.

The occurrence of these visual anomalies can be attributed to several factors. Budgetary constraints, tight production schedules, and the sheer volume of frames required for animation all contribute to the potential for oversight. Historically, traditional hand-drawn animation presented unique challenges, as each frame was individually created. While digital animation offers tools for streamlining the process, it also introduces new avenues for mistakes, such as software glitches and errors in data management.
